A standard yield road sign measures 36in. by 36in. by 36 in. Does a yield sign form a right triangle?

Answers

No because it forms an equilateral triangle becuase all the sides equal the same

No a yield sign does not form a right triangle.

If all sides are equal, that is an equilateral triangle, where all angles are equal as well. In a triangle, there are 180 degrees. If all angles are equal in an equilateral triangle, each angle is 60. 180/3=60 In order for a triangle to be a right triangle, the triangle must have a right angle, which is 90 degrees. So equilateral triangles can NEVER be right triangles.

the ratio of the number of oranges to apples to bananas is 8:5:2. if there are 120 fruits in total, how many bananas are there

Answers

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the number of bananas, we need to determine the proportion of bananas in the total number of fruits based on the given ratio.

Let's assume that the ratio of oranges, apples, and bananas can be represented by 8x, 5x, and 2x, respectively, where x is a common multiplier.

The sum of the parts in the ratio is 8x + 5x + 2x = 15x.

We know that the total number of fruits is 120. Therefore, we can set up the following equation:

15x = 120

To solve for x, we divide both sides of the equation by 15:

x = 120 / 15

x = 8

Now that we know the value of x, we can find the number of bananas by multiplying it by the corresponding part of the ratio:

Number of bananas = 2x = 2 * 8 = 16

So, there are 16 bananas in total.

We can add all the parts to the ratio and get 15. Out of 15 parts, 2 are bananas. Now we can calculate how many fruits are in one part. One fifteenth of 120 is 8, so there are 8 fruits in one part. 2 parts are bananas, so multiplying 8 with 2 gives us our answer, 16.
